Subject: Door sensor recall — heads up

Hi all,

Quick one from the front desk: Lumivolt has recalled the batch of door sensors fitted on the east entrance at Harrowfen House last spring. A tech from Bramblegate Services will swap them out Thursday morning, so expect some beeping and propped doors before 9. Nothing for you to do except wave him through and log it in the visitor book. He'll need temporary access, so use the code below.

door code, tajof-kageg: bdg-QVDCE-3

## Authentication

The Nocturnide scheduler runs nightly data backfills and exposes a plugin API for registering custom backfill tasks. External plugin authors authenticate each request with a bearer token issued per plugin; tokens are scoped to task registration and status polling only, and cannot trigger runs directly. Rate limits apply per token at 120 requests per minute. For local development against the staging scheduler, a shared sandbox key is available. The current sandbox key is provided below.

app token of fajop-fahif = qvz4-AnML

Ticket: Config drift — GiftNote receipt mailer

For the weekly sync: the donation-receipt mailer (GiftNote) in prod has drifted from what's in the repo. Someone hand-edited retry counts and the send window during the year-end rush and never backported the change. Result: staging sends receipts immediately while prod batches them hourly, which confused QA last week. Proposal: adopt the prod values as canonical, commit them, and re-enable the drift alarm. For reference, the current live values on prod are listed below.

config for baduf-yajep:
[druax]
host = druax.qorvelsys.corp
user = druax_svc
database = druax_prod

The Quillstream queue exposes a compaction endpoint that merges superseded log segments while preserving the latest record per key. Invoke it only during the maintenance window, as compaction briefly elevates disk I/O and can delay consumer acknowledgements. All compaction requests must be authenticated against the internal Quillstream admin service; the required key is provided below.

API key for bageg-kajef: vxb2-ss